Frank Turner

A rare return to Southampton for this much loved Artist. As one of the Album Launch Outstore Events, Frank was on Stage for two shows in one evening.

The venue has a sound system that would be the envy of much larger music spaces. The light show was also put some venues with three times the capacity to shame!
I, and the audience we in a two tier area that allowed everyone a great view of the stage and made everyone of the hundreds of people feel part of something special.

Frank didn’t disappoint. He and one other musician took to the stage for the first of the two shows and the crowd were in the palm of his hand from the start.

Having seen Frank play in the past, I was expecting a slightly less energetic performance from ones I’ve seen before. Not a chance!

His energy and enthusiasm was undiminished whether playing to 500 or 10,000. A natural on the stage.

He was clearly relishing his time with this up-close-and-personal crowd. Smiles all round and lots of audience interaction, a true professional at work.

Franks stage-banter was on form too. Being close enough to have short conversations with the audience and even taking a couple of requests meant that everyone felt part of the show. He even took time to get the house lights turned up so he could see and speak with the balcony audience.
His skill as an entertainer is undiminished. If you get the chance to see Frank perform, I would suggest taking it. His music is varied and energetic and he remains a crowd pleaser.
